can't make transparent background type, help
Help,
In the Photoshop 7, and Quark 6, mac OS X-- can't find a way to make the background transparent in a type only photoshop file, for placing in a Quark document. Please help! Thanks |

Hi there,
I'm not 100% sure with Quark 6, but in the earlier versions you would have had to make your photoshop image an eps file with a clipping path. Can Quark 6 handle a transparent/layered PSD file? Indesign 2 handles it no problem. If I don't want to use a PSD file, I usually use a layered tiff file with a transparent background.
